+static void list_line( const unsigned long long uncomp_size,
+ const unsigned long long comp_size,
+ const char * const input_filename )
+ {
+ if( uncomp_size > 0 )
+ printf( "%15llu %15llu %6.2f%% %s\n", uncomp_size, comp_size,
+ 100.0 * ( 1.0 - ( (double)comp_size / uncomp_size ) ),
+ input_filename );
+ else
+ printf( "%15llu %15llu -INF%% %s\n", uncomp_size, comp_size,
+ input_filename );
+ }
+
+
+int list_files( const char * const filenames[], const int num_filenames,
+ const bool ignore_trailing )
+ {
+ unsigned long long total_comp = 0, total_uncomp = 0;
+ int files = 0, retval = 0;
+ int i;
+ bool first_post = true;
+ bool stdin_used = false;
+ for( i = 0; i < num_filenames; ++i )
+ {
+ const char * input_filename;
+ struct File_index file_index;
+ struct stat in_stats; /* not used */
+ int infd;
+ const bool from_stdin = ( strcmp( filenames[i], "-" ) == 0 );
+ if( from_stdin ) { if( stdin_used ) continue; else stdin_used = true; }
+ input_filename = from_stdin ? "(stdin)" : filenames[i];
+ infd = from_stdin ? STDIN_FILENO :
+ open_instream( input_filename, &in_stats, true, true );
+ if( infd < 0 ) { if( retval < 1 ) retval = 1; continue; }
+
+ Fi_init( &file_index, infd, ignore_trailing );
+ close( infd );
+ if( file_index.retval != 0 )
+ {
+ show_file_error( input_filename, file_index.error, 0 );
+ if( retval < file_index.retval ) retval = file_index.retval;
+ Fi_free( &file_index ); continue;
+ }
+ if( verbosity >= 0 )
+ {
+ const unsigned long long udata_size = Fi_udata_size( &file_index );
+ const unsigned long long cdata_size = Fi_cdata_size( &file_index );
+ total_comp += cdata_size; total_uncomp += udata_size; ++files;
+ if( first_post )
+ {
+ first_post = false;
+ if( verbosity >= 1 ) fputs( " dict memb trail ", stdout );
+ fputs( " uncompressed compressed saved name\n", stdout );
+ }
+ if( verbosity >= 1 )
+ {
+ long long trailing_size;
+ unsigned dictionary_size = 0;
+ long i;
+ for( i = 0; i < file_index.members; ++i )
+ dictionary_size =
+ max( dictionary_size, Fi_dictionary_size( &file_index, i ) );
+ trailing_size = Fi_file_size( &file_index ) - cdata_size;
+ printf( "%s %5ld %6lld ", format_ds( dictionary_size ),
+ file_index.members, trailing_size );
+ }
+ list_line( udata_size, cdata_size, input_filename );
+
+ if( verbosity >= 2 && file_index.members > 1 )
+ {
+ long i;
+ fputs( " member data_pos data_size member_pos member_size\n", stdout );
+ for( i = 0; i < file_index.members; ++i )
+ {
+ const struct Block * db = Fi_dblock( &file_index, i );
+ const struct Block * mb = Fi_mblock( &file_index, i );
+ printf( "%5ld %15llu %15llu %15llu %15llu\n",
+ i + 1, db->pos, db->size, mb->pos, mb->size );
+ }
+ first_post = true; /* reprint heading after list of members */
+ }
+ fflush( stdout );
+ }
+ Fi_free( &file_index );
+ }
+ if( verbosity >= 0 && files > 1 )
+ {
+ if( verbosity >= 1 ) fputs( " ", stdout );
+ list_line( total_uncomp, total_comp, "(totals)" );
+ fflush( stdout );
+ }
+ return retval;
+ }
